From 954cc0fbfdf943c2a26c30ac828f302b0f586133 Mon Sep 17 00:00:00 2001
From: ZhuDongming <773644075@qq.com>
Date: Tue, 14 Apr 2020 16:14:19 +0800
Subject: [PATCH] update mac变为name

---
 src/main/resources/mapper/HistoryMinutelyMapper.xml |   11 +++++++----
 1 files changed, 7 insertions(+), 4 deletions(-)

diff --git a/src/main/resources/mapper/HistoryMinutelyMapper.xml b/src/main/resources/mapper/HistoryMinutelyMapper.xml
index fe8287c..6aedbcb 100644
--- a/src/main/resources/mapper/HistoryMinutelyMapper.xml
+++ b/src/main/resources/mapper/HistoryMinutelyMapper.xml
@@ -181,22 +181,25 @@
 
     <select id="getDevicesAvgDataToExcel" resultType="java.util.Map">
         SELECT
-        h.mac,DATE_FORMAT(time, #{typeFormat}) time,
+        d.name,DATE_FORMAT(time, #{typeFormat}) time,
         <foreach collection="sensorKeys" separator="," item="sensorKey">
             AVG(json->'$.${sensorKey}[0]') AS '${sensorKey}'
         </foreach>
         FROM
-        history_${timeUnits} h
+        history_${timeUnits} h,
+        device d
         WHERE
+        h.mac=d.mac
+        AND
         h.time >= #{start}
         AND h.time <![CDATA[<=]]> #{end}
-        AND	h.mac in
+        AND h.mac in
         <foreach collection="macs" open="(" separator="," close=")"
                  item="mac">
             #{mac}
         </foreach>
         GROUP BY
-        h.mac,DATE_FORMAT(time, #{typeFormat})
+        h.mac,d.name,DATE_FORMAT(time, #{typeFormat})
         ORDER BY
         h.mac
     </select>

--
Gitblit v1.8.0